The Riddle plays on Thomas Hardy’s character – just as solving riddles requires wit and careful thinking, his engaging character and touch of daring enabled him to establish a successful wine empire.
The Riverland has a climate well suited for growing vines, with warm summer days and plenty of sunshine allowing full fruit flavours and sugars to develop. This year we had ideal conditions with warm days, cool nights and little or no rain. This led to excellent ripening conditions resulting in bright ripe fruit.
This wine displays aromatic flavours of citrus, lychee and passionfruit with delicate herbaceous notes.
